<br /> <br />13065 Orono Parkway <br />Elk River, MN 55330 <br /> <br />January 30,2006 <br /> <br />Ms. Lori Johnson <br />City Administrator <br />City of Elk River <br />13065 Orono Parkway <br />Elk River MN 55330 <br /> <br />RE: PREVAILING WAGE ISSUE <br /> <br />Dear Ms. Johnson: <br /> <br />As requested, I have researched the issue of using prevailing wages on the City of Elk River's <br />utility and street infrastructure construction. Based upon my research and analysis, I would <br />offer the following comments: <br /> <br />1. The City of Elk River is already required to follow prevailing wage law on any projects <br />funded by Federal or State dollars. This would include a project using Municipal State <br />Aid funds. From a cost of construction standpoint, I would estimate that this would <br />cover approximately half of the projects that we competitively bid. Over the past few <br />years, these types of projects would have included the TII 169 pedestrian bridge, the <br />East Elk River Tyler Street road and storm sewer construction, 17 5th Avenue <br />reconstruction project, and the TII 10 and Main Street intersection reconstruction <br />project. <br /> <br />2. Generally, the City of Elk River sees union contractors doing underground sanitary <br />sewer, water and storm sewer construction. This has been true on the recently <br />completed Northstar Business Park, the underground portions of the 2005 and the 2003 <br />street reconstruction projects. <br /> <br />3. Generally, the City of Elk River sees non-union contractors bidding street paving. <br />Primarily two contractors have received the vast majority of street paving contracts; <br />either Bauerly Companies or Universal Enterprises of Mid-Minnesota, Inc., both from <br />the St. Cloud area and both non-union contractors. <br /> <br />4.
